PORTALES—The Eastern New Mexico University Department of Theater presents the Senior Director Showcase’s production of Michael Cristofer’s The Shadow Box on Feb.7-9 at 7 p.m., and Feb. 10 at 2 p.m., at the main stage theater in the University Theater Center at Eastern New Mexico University in Portales. 

The Senior Director Showcase is a new event put on by the theater department to help its senior students experience what it’s like to put a production on a big stage. The Shadow Box will be directed by ENMU seniors Robert Garcia, Brandon Gilliard and Mandy Hatcher.

Garcia, Gilliard, and Hatcher are all ENMU seniors majoring in theater.

“We are very fortunate to be able to do this,” Mr. Garcia said. “After devoting four years of hard work, the staff trusts its seniors to be able to direct a big production. This is an opportunity that is hard to come by in undergraduate school.

“Putting on the play has had its challenges. We were pressed for time, since we are putting it on within the first four weeks of the semester. But since we’ve had a budget, and the actors have been very easy to work with, it’s been very productive, and a real life experience of how it is in the real world.” Garcia said.
This play will also be presented at the ENMU High School Theater Fest to over 500 high school students and their chaperones.

This Pulitzer award-winning play is about three individuals coping with the last days of their lives.
